What exactly Does Final Expense Insurance Cover?
Burial insurance covers your funeral expenses, as you might have guessed in the name. This includes obvious things like buying your final resting place, purchasing the coffin (or cremation costs), paying for your own funeral service, and purchasing a headstone.
Other lesser known prices that may often be covered are things like grave digging and floral arrangements. They’re able to add up quickly, although they’re not large on their very own.
For an unprepared family who might not have a large amount of disposable income, these costs (which can run into the tens of thousands of dollars) can be a serious jolt. How Much Burial Insurance Insurance Cost?
So as we trust you will agree by now, protecting your family from these considerable and unforeseen prices is something which needs to be considered near crucial. When” not “if” death is unavoidable, it is very much a case of “.
Prices for interment insurance strategies differ dramatically between suppliers. Some fundamental coverage plans can start from just a few dollars per week, but there are exceptionally comprehensive plans that cost more.
You can find policies that provide coverage up to $50,000. although the policies normally provide coverage between $5000 and $25,000 but on Better coverage requires higher fees nevertheless as you could imagine.
Most payments are created monthly, but there are a few strategies that accept weekly payments also.
Your actual age largely decides the sum you need to pay. The older you might be, the more your premiums will be. It’s simple economics actually if you’re mathematically closer to departure ” you’re going to need to cover more over a shorter amount of time. Because of their lifespans that are mathematically shorter, men have a tendency to cover more for final expense insurance than girls.
